The LP5912Q1.8DRVRQ1 is a high-performance, low-noise LDO (Low Dropout Regulator) designed and manufactured by Texas Instruments. This regulator is specifically designed to meet the rigorous standards of automotive applications, providing a stable and reliable power supply for sensitive electronic components.
Key Features
- Output Voltage: The device provides a fixed output voltage of 1.8V, which is ideal for powering advanced microcontrollers, sensors, and other digital ICs that require a precise voltage level for optimal performance.
- High Accuracy: The LP5912Q1.8DRVRQ1 offers excellent load and line regulation, ensuring minimal deviation in output voltage even under varying load conditions and input voltage fluctuations.
- Low Noise: This LDO is engineered to have a low output noise, making it suitable for noise-sensitive applications such as RF and precision analog circuits.
- Low Dropout: The low dropout feature enables the regulator to maintain a constant output voltage even when the input voltage is very close to the output voltage, enhancing the efficiency of the system.
- Thermal Performance: The device is equipped with thermal shutdown and current limit features to protect against over-current and over-temperature conditions, ensuring the longevity and reliability of the regulator and the system it powers.
- Automotive-Qualified: As a Q1 device, it meets the stringent requirements of the automotive industry, including stability over a wide temperature range and robustness against the harsh conditions found in automotive environments.
Applications
The LP5912Q1.8DRVRQ1 is versatile and can be used in a variety of automotive applications, such as:
- Infotainment Systems
- Advanced Driver Assistance Systems (ADAS)
- Instrument Cluster Modules
- Body Control Modules
- Telematics
